Nationale-Nederlanden is hiring a Data Governance Expert

About the Role

Nationale-Nederlanden is looking for a Data Governance Expert to serve as the mastermind behind designing our Data Marketplace. You will be the linking pin between business users, developers, engineers, architects, Product Owners, data management teams, and management. Your main responsibility is to navigate the Finance & Risk regulatory landscape while implementing automated governance controls and identifying fit-for-purpose data products to publish.

What You'll Do

  • Promote Data Literacy by providing training and support for the Data Owner & Stewardship Community.
  • Establish and maintain Data Lineage across the Finance and Risk value chains.
  • Improve Data Governance processes and ensure they are well followed within the Finance & Risk teams.
  • Design and develop the operating model of the metadata platform (Collibra).
  • Provide technical oversight of new Collibra configurations, integrations, and workflow development.

What We're Looking For

  • A higher education degree is required.
  • 5+ years of overall professional experience.
  • 3 years of specific experience in Data Management and Governance.
  • Proven experience in creating and maintaining horizontal data lineage—end-to-end data traceability.
  • Experience with data integration projects, including reference data and data quality frameworks.
  • Strong Collibra knowledge demonstrable through relevant certifications, such as Solution Architect or Ranger.

Benefits & Compensation

  • Compensation between €5,363 and €7,661 per month (based on a 40-hour work week).
  • A 13th month and holiday allowance are paid with your monthly salary.
  • 27 vacation days for a 5-day working week and one Diversity Day.
  • A modern pension administered by BeFrank.
  • Plenty of training and learning opportunities.
  • An NS Business Card 2nd class, which gives you unlimited travel, also privately.
  • Allowances for setting up your home office and for internet use.
